Revival notifications

Revival notifications indicate that an e-mail you sent some time ago has been opened again after a period of inactivity. This is a very useful feature, since it allows you to know the moment when the e-mail is of interest again so that you can take different actions. 

For example, if you sent a budget a few weeks ago and the e-mail is opened again, you can send a reminder inviting them to a meeting to discuss the conditions or even call on the phone to try to close the sale.

Disable “Revival notifications” notification

In case you want to deactivate this notification, you can do the following:

1.- Log in to your InboxPro’s dashboard and click on the ⚙️ wheel that appears on the top bar to go to account settings. 

2.-Go to the "Email notifications" section, use the switch to disable the "Revival notifications" option and click "Save changes" to save the settings.

3.- You can also disable notifications from the last e-mail you received by clicking on “Turn off revival notifications”.
